    September 19, 2019

     

    The new Ripley Chapel is really starting to emerge.  An amazing amount of activity over the past week.  The new window is now in place, fire sprinklers are installed and being connected to the rest of the church’s fire-suppression system, painting is very far along as is the plastering work, and acoustical panels are being placed high in the ceiling.  Railings for the Chancel steps have been delivered as has the new engineered wood flooring. Seaver Construction and all the sub-contractors are working very hard to hit our goal of substantial completion early in October.  As you may have heard, plans for a Celebration and Rededication of Ripley Chapel on Friday, October 18, 2019 are coming together nicely.  We hope you, our church community, friends, and supporters of this Chapel renovation will join us.

     

    The biggest problem we are encountering now is congestion in the Vine Street parking lot as all the subs’ work trucks and delivery trucks are mingling with the usual traffic that visits our facility every weekday.  Our tenants, especially the NCNS, the WSCC, and the Winchester Co-op Bank have been amazingly patient and cooperative (and our staff too).
